More than 19,000 Pacific Gas & Electric customers lost power Saturday afternoon due to two outages in Monterey County. One of the outages started at 12:15 p.m. and impacted 13,595 homes and businesses in Marina and Seaside.The other outage started just before 4 p.m. and knocked out … See More

As of 9:30 p.m., Southern California Edison reported 83 outages in Los Angeles County affecting 26,417 customers and four outages in Orange County affecting 370 customers.They reported outages in cities including Monterey Park, Claremont, Glendora, San Dimas, Rosemead and South Pasadena.

T8CCR 3205(c)- An employee tested positive for COVID-19 in December of 2020 and the other employees were not immediately notified and the bank was not professionally cleaned/disinfected.

Alleged Hazards: 1, Employees Exposed: 1
Source: Osha.gov | Receipt Date: 2020-12-22
